Unrelated video used to portray the killing of Dalit deputy sarpanch in Gujarat

Gujarat: A video of a man brutally thrashing another man supine on the ground is being shared on social media. Twitter user Aazad Parmar posted the video on June 20 with the message – “गुजरात मे जातिवादी अत्याचार दिन ब दिन बढता ही जारहा है @narendramodi BJP के राज मे कल एक सरपंच की बोटाद जिले मे हत्या की दुसरी घटना राजकोट मे दलित युवान की हत्या जाहेर मे की गई क्या पता कल दलित अत्यासार के खिलाफ बोलने वाले हम जैसे लोगकी ….@Mayawati जबतक है दम लडेगे हम जय भीम (In Gujarat, casteist oppression is increasing day by day. Yesterday, a sarpanch was murdered in Botad district of Gujarat in the reign of Narendra Modi’s BJP. In one more incident in Rajkot, a Dalit youth was murdered in public view. You never know what will happen tomorrow to people like us who are speaking against Dalit atrocities” -translated) https://twitter.com/AazadParmar5/status/1141761274033782791 Unrelated video linked with recent incidents With a simple keyword search on Google, Alt News found that the video doing rounds on social media is unrelated to incidents cited in the message. The footage depicts a separate incident that also took place in Gujarat. Dainik Bhaskar had reported on June 19, 2019, that Imran Sha alias Imran Golden was allegedly murdered by Babu Batkando alias Batko and Vinod More near Markandeshwar Mahadev temple in Limabayat area of Surat. According to the report, the victim Imran was a police informant.
Alt News contacted Limbayat police station to confirm whether the video pertains to the said incident. Police Inspector VM Makwana said, “Yes, the guy in the green t-shirt is the attacker [Babu Batkando] and the incident took place on June 18. We are investigating the matter further.”
